Longforgan girl top history student
 

Lauren Pringle.

 
This year’s top mark in the SQA Higher History examinations has gone to High School of Dundee Head Girl Lauren Pringle.
Lauren’s mark of 98% put her at the top of the 8125 candidates who sat the exam in 2008.

This is the fourth year out of the last five the High School’s History Department has scored Scotland’s top mark.

“I’m very, very happy with this result,” said 17-year-old Lauren, of Longforgan. “History has always been one of my favourite subjects, but the Higher course allows you to study some fascinating topics, and apply a much more in-depth process of analysis.

Lauren also notched up straight A grades in Higher English, Maths, Physics and Chemistry. She is now working towards Advanced Highers in History, English and Modern Studies, and hopes to study law at Oxford next year.
